Spend a fun day out with the family at the Catoctin Wildlife Preserve Zoo, located on Catoctin Furnace Road, in Thurmont, where you can enjoy unique safari truck rides, touch and feed large herbivores and get in touch with nature.
If you love to fish or hunt, try the Emmittsburg Watershed. To obtain a permit bring your hunting or fishing license to the Town Office.
Plan a trip to Gettysburg, which is only 15 minutes away from Emmitsburg, by car, and visit General Lee's Headquarters Museum, on Buford Avenue, where you can find out more about the Civil War's history.
Western Maryland Half Marathon & 5K Run/Walk - September 18th, 2010.
This fun and entertaining event is perhaps one of the most picturesque annual road races in the US state of Maryland. Hundreds of enthusiastic runners are taken annually, on a scenic course, in the hilly countryside of western Maryland, in hope to promote health, fitness and wellness, as well as to increase awareness of the abundant natural beauty of this corner of the state.
As in the last year's race, which was scheduled in October, the starting and finish line will be at Joseph Hancock Jr. Primitive Park, and will follow an out-and-back course, along the Western Maryland Rail Trail, which follows the waters of both the Potomac River and the C&O Canal, revealing some of the most beautiful areas in the city, giving participants the chance to sightsee, as well, along the way.
In addition to the objective to promote the scenic beauty and natural resources of Western Maryland, this year, the race will also try to raise funds for Habitat for Humanity of Washington County, supporting its on-going mission to provide safe, decent and affordable housing in the community.
Maryland Renaissance Festival - Crownsville, August 28, 2010
This fabulous, colorful, historic event is perhaps one of Maryland's most popular and expected annual celebrations. The festival is held in Crownsville, which is 1 hour and 30 minutes from Emmitsburg, by car, and lasts from August until late October, offering visitors a wide range of fun, family-friendly entertainment, including colorful parades, plenty of delicious food and refreshments, music and dance performances, as well as numerous exciting activities that will entertain even the smallest family member.
